Passmark

Passmark CPU Mark is a widespread benchmark, consisting of 8 different types of workload, including integer and floating point math, extended instructions, compression, encryption and physics calculation. There is also one separate single-threaded scenario measuring single-core performance.

Pros & cons summary


Performance score 22.10 43.25
Recency 20 June 2017 12 January 2021
Chip lithography 14 nm 7 nm
Power consumption (TDP) 180 Watt 225 Watt

EPYC 7601 has 25% lower power consumption.

EPYC 7543P, on the other hand, has a 95.7% higher aggregate performance score, an age advantage of 3 years, and a 100% more advanced lithography process.
